2009-03-20 8 views
9

Cuando se presenta con una vista de tabla simple (o incluso una vista de lista, supongo), ¿cuál es su método preferido para ingresar datos nuevos?¿Qué es lo mejor al insertar en una vista de tabla y agregar un botón o una línea en blanco?

con ADD/eliminar botones de la siguiente manera: with buttons

O con una línea en blanco que indica un nuevo disco como éste: alt text

+0

Esta pregunta es un poco subjetiva ... –

+0

Tienes razón, es. Lo moví a la wiki de la comunidad – darkadept

Respuesta

9

La pregunta es un poco abierta a la opinión pero personalmente prefiero el complemento botón, es mucho más explícitamente claro para el usuario final.

La línea en blanco puede parecer solo otra línea de datos, no una oportunidad para agregar algo.

0

Estoy de acuerdo con schooner. Creo que el primer método es más explícito e intuitivo.

2

Como la mayoría de las preguntas de la interfaz de usuario, la respuesta es "depende". ¿Depende de qué? Lo que el usuario está tratando de lograr y cuál es su modelo mental.

Para mí, si la acción es similar a "agregar una fila", quiero un botón para hacer eso. Si, por otro lado, mi modelo mental es más como "llenar una fila", creo que la fila en blanco tiene sentido.

Por ejemplo, cuando agrego una transacción en Quicken (que usa el concepto de fila en blanco) no estoy pensando "Tengo que agregar una fila". En cambio, siento que simplemente estoy completando la siguiente fila en blanco en un balance conceptual infinito. Lo mismo piense con una hoja de cálculo: imagine lo difícil que sería usar una hoja de cálculo si tuviera que hacer clic en un botón cada vez que quisiera agregar una fila o columna.

Por lo tanto, en lugar de buscar una solución de una sola regla, concéntrese en el problema específico que está tratando de automatizar.

2

Una línea en blanco es algo más fácil para la entrada repetida de registros múltiples. Después de que el usuario finaliza un registro, el usuario simplemente vuelve a etiquetar una línea en blanco recién creada y continúa. No es necesario alcanzar el mouse. El uso de una línea en blanco también da como resultado que los registros estén en el orden en que el usuario ingresó, lo que facilita el control del trabajo de uno a uno. Si sabe que la tarea del usuario es ingresar registros (por ejemplo, la tabla está vacía), puede colocar previamente el cursor en la fila en blanco para evitar que el usuario encuentre y haga clic en el botón Insertar.

El botón Insertar es algo más fácil para agregar registros entremezclados entre otras tareas. El usuario no tiene que desplazarse hasta el final de la tabla antes de agregar, lo que generalmente lleva más tiempo que presionar un botón y hace que el usuario pierda su lugar en la tabla. Para las tablas que ya están llenas de registros, un botón Insertar puede ser más reconocible que la línea en blanco asumiendo que el botón está siempre a la vista (un espacio en blanco en la parte inferior se desplaza fuera de la vista y el usuario no puede desplazarse hacia abajo y encontrarlo).

Podría, por supuesto, tener tanto un botón Insertar como una línea en blanco, o de lo contrario tratar de obtener lo mejor de ambos mundos. Por ejemplo, puede tener el botón Insertar pero si una tabla está vacía, puede abrirla con una línea en blanco previamente insertada para el usuario. Las pestañas del último campo en la última línea podrían ser un medio "experto" para insertar una línea para los usuarios de ingreso de datos. O bien, el botón Insertar puede tener una tecla aceleradora (como, ¿tal vez Insertar?) Para que los usuarios que ingresan datos puedan usarla para insertar múltiples registros sin que sus dedos salgan de sus teclados. El botón Insertar también debería insertar un nuevo registro debajo del actual para que los nuevos registros estén en el orden en que se ingresaron.

Cuestiones relacionadas